This film looks at the street art scene in Vancouver, through the underground artist known as ‘Cameraman.’ This scene was a big influence on author Timothy Taylor, who was inspired by Cameraman to create the fictionalized character of street artist ‘Rabbit,’ in his latest novel, ‘The Blue Light Project.’ When Cameraman’s artwork starts to get tagged by a white Rabbit in the days leading up to the book launch, everyone in this small community becomes a suspect. |
